Introducing Entangle: Tethered Camera Control & Capture

Inspired by Kushal Das from Planet Fedora, I packaged entangle – a nifty tool enabling tethered control of your Canon or Nikon DSLR from your Linux desktop.

It has some dependencies not yet in portage, so you need the gnome and the bangert overlay – for “easy” installation on Gentoo.

$ layman -a gnome
$ layman -a bangert
$ emerge -av entangle

Mind you, entangle-0.1.0 is its first release, but it works pretty well already. Daniel Berrangé – the principal developer behind entangle – has been very responsive in fixing a nasty segfault. Thanks.
